Emacs plugin manager software

This plugin can give different colors for different levels of parentheses. Command line interface aka shell bash shell in emacs. Granted, i am not incredibly skilled with emacs but even after some weeks i was still confused by the way emacs opened up new windows or changed existing windows when youve clicked on something for instance, in dired or orgmodes agenda i ended up to open everything in a new frame. Ide interface for emacs code browsing, compilation, debug. Keyboard macros including name, bind, save, load and autoloading mx command execution cu universalargument cx b with search emacs style pointmark selection with both global and bufferlocal mark rings emacs style search and queryreplace with regular. Wouldnt use it for window manager though for roughly the same reasons i wouldnt use the tractor to go shopping with the family. If optional argument queryonly is nonnil, only processes with the queryonexit flag set are listed. Im hoping to release a short video approximately once a week these videos and posts will take the new emacs users from the basics through customization and. Emacs stack exchange is a question and answer site for those using, extending or developing emacs. Emacs modules can now be built outside of the emacs tree source. Chocolatey is trusted by businesses to manage software deployments. Those two packages are very different from each other. I think creating and destroying the menubars and some other things gets so much time and it is so unnecessary process. Tmux plugin manger also known as tpm is designed to automatically manage the tmux plugins.

The tool offers fast feedback and allowing instant execution, debugging and access to documentation. I want to do a series of posts on some of the cool emacs plugins i use. Keyboard macros including name, bind, save, load and autoloading mx command execution cu universalargument cx b with search emacs style pointmark selection with both global and bufferlocal mark rings emacs style search and. Ive also used emacs and very much fond of it, but i am comfortable with vim and getting to the same level in emacs will be tricky. How do people manage projects in emacs i occasionally look for a convenient way to manage groups of files related to projects, and all that i find tends to fall short.

With all these factors pertaining to the sovereignty of emacs. The saying care about the code, not the tools is an anathama to me, it is like care about breathing, but dont worry about. It is indented to be used in conjunction with hideshow. The most common method of installing packages of emacs lisp since emacs 24 has been elpa packages. Preferably, i would find one package manager to rule them all.

The main principle of xwem is to make window managing like as emacs manages buffers. Mark the package on the current line for installation packagemenumarkinstall. It aims to provide an interface like ranger while being lightweight, fast and minimal. Light table is a lightweight, clean, and sleek interface. Jan 21, 2015 my impression has been that emacs is a poor window manager. Computer solutions emacs develop, install and support specialist business management software to make peoples jobs easier and to make businesses more profitable and manageable. I occasionally look for a convenient way to manage groups of files related to projects, and all that i find tends to fall short. The command mx listpackages brings up the package menu. It is an attempt to make use of all emacs power in window managing. Wouldnt it be nice if emacs had its own package manager similar to the likes.

What is the difference between the vim plugin managers. Elpa also means gnu emacs lisp package archive, a emacs lisp package repository containing packages sactioned by free software. Like vi, emacs, and other mature linux programs, tmux is extensible and allows thirdparty code or plugins to extend its features and capabilities. Vim philosphy is vim is an editor that you can script if that makes you happy. Before i do that though, i want to talk a bit about why i use and love emacs.

I calculate the startup speed with time emacs eval kill emacs it reduces my startup 1. Here, we will be looking at 21 best plugins for emacs. Its far from perfect, but even in its present flawed form it has already simplified the life of many emacs users immensely. Gnu emacs for windows can be downloaded from a nearby gnu mirror. To install a new plugin with vimaddon manager, the user should use vimaddons install plugin with plugin being one of the entries shown by the command vimaddon. More emacs plugin provides more emacs like key bindings. Emacs includes a facility that lets you easily download and install packages that implement additional features. I checked average software developer salaries in the us and apparently. Very different, and since i have such a dedication to my tooling, i definately appreciate the emacs side. Mar 23, 2020 emacs eclim an eclipse plugin which exposes eclipse features through a server interface. Once you become familiar with it, you almost never go to shell or the os desktop for these tasks. Ill skip all the perfunctory exhortations about how evilorgidomodes will speed up your workflow and cure rsi and whooping cough. For me, 2wm is the minimal gap between emacs and x11, as well as the ultimate window manager.

Unzip the zip file preserving the directory structure, and run bin\runemacs. Light table is an ide and text editor tool for software development. As the nibble requested by op is not in the list posted in the question, it will be necessary to package the plugin as a debian package and i think the instructions to do so are. There is also a philsophy in emacs that emacs is a platform, with an editor implemented in it. Now in 2019, there exists mx proced mode for displaying system processes and sending signals to them. Its an old code folding emacs plugin under the gnugpl 2 license, but still works like a charm. Proced makes an emacs buffer containing a listing of the current system processes. If the new plugin api becomes widely used enough, elisp may become a secondclass citizen in the ecosystem, which would mean that emacs would no longer be easily programmable. Savannah is a central point for development, distribution and maintenance of free software, both gnu and nongnu.

Comprehensive more packages than any other archive. Install teams mobile numbers are built into software. Emacs plugin software free download emacs plugin top 4. If you are a franchised bodyshop and using a dealer management system dms for job card creation and customer invoicing, then emacs bodyshop manager is the ideal solution to enable you to load your shop to maximum capacity. Gnu emacs sometimes referred to as emacs was added by nandhp in apr 2009 and the latest update was made in apr 2020. The code editor built to streamline email development workflow. The coolest thing for me is the global find and global find and replace.

It is designed to support editing of scripts and interaction with various statistical analysis programs such as r, splus, sas, stata and openbugsjags. Its possible to update the information on gnu emacs or report it as discontinued, duplicated or spam. It is pretty useful to solve some specific problems but it is less flexible than others plugin managers which directly fetch plugin from github or other sources. Move this code earlier if you want to reference packages in your. This plugin can give different colors for different levels of parentheses, which. Editor plugins are temporarily incompatible with srclib master. Everything you need to know about tmux plugins manager. What do you expect from a package manager for emacs. Id love to see a standard, central, and single emacs package manager. You can use the normal emacs commands to move around in this buffer, and spe. Bodyshop manager perfect if you are a franchised bodyshop and using a dealer management system dms if you are a franchised bodyshop and using a dealer management system dms for job card creation and customer invoicing, then emacs bodyshop manager is the ideal solution to enable you to load your shop to maximum capacity. You may want to check listprocesses listprocesses is an interactive compiled lisp function in simple. To get around this and call emacs transpose function, type ct t.

Additional package archives such as melpa exist to supplement what is in gnuelpa. In addition to normal features, such as fontification and indentation, and close integration with familiar emacs functionality for example syntaxbased navigation like beginningofdefun, gomode comes with the extra features to provide an improved experience. Comparison of reference management software wikipedia. Emacs speaks statistics ess is an addon package for gnu emacs. But i realized that i am using a fair number of vim plugins as i work with different code and tasks for. Web ide for web development, teaching and learning. Any process listed as exited or signaled is actually eliminated. The key bind scheme of more emacs is a child schema of eclispes emacs scheme. I have used endnote, papers, mendeley and zotero as reference managers. Uptodate packages built on our servers from upstream source. Alternatively, create a desktop shortcut to bin\runemacs. A robust text editor capable of achieving whatever it is the writer wishes. For example, list files, copydelete, rename, moving files, createdelete directory. It was created to install plugin packaged as debian packages see this question about its creation.

By using this plugin, use \a to expands all the verilogmode autoscc ca in emacs and use \d to delete the autoscc cd in emacs. Spacemacs is just a wellconfigured emacs distribution with communitysourced best in class plugins and layers selected to take the setup pain out of emacs. Plugin will automatically downloads emacs extensions, unpacks them in a directory, adds that directory to the loadpath, generates autoload annotations, and modify your dot emacs file. This is okay when swapping two letters, but now swapping lines is cx ct t. Please download an older version of srclib to use editor plugins. Gnuemacs gomode alternatives go editor plugins libhunt. Dec 27, 2015 its an old code folding emacs plugin under the gnugpl 2 license, but still works like a charm. Just like any other plugins, emacs plugins are software addons, installed into emacs in order to improve its capabilities. Does emacs have a process viewer resource manager or. Using emacs 1 setting up the package manager youtube. But so far, im enjoying the extensions below in the follow.

It adds some key bindings or overrides some bindings to emacs scheme. How to install packages using elpa, melpa ergoemacs. If one wishes to delve into the wizardry of emacs, they can use it for email, web browsing, organizing ones life and so much more. This is gomode, the emacs mode for editing go code. Edit the package vimaddonmanager installed by op is a commandline plugin manager that you run outside of vim. Automatic updates new commits result in new packages. It supports a plethora of programming languages and other faculties of text editing. By default, emacs 24 or later is set up with the gnuelpa package archive. I switched to this after vimpowerline going to maintenance mode.

New gpg key for gnu elpa package signature checking. What are some of the most useful extensions for emacs. Plugin is my attempt at creating a package manager for emacs. It also allows the execution of hooks at installation time. Support given not just on the system but also bodyshop best practice. Remote assistance so we can dial into your pc and give you hands on support. Note that according to the faq, it seems you have to manually build the helptags of the plugins it installs. Plugin will automatically downloads emacs extensions, unpacks them in a directory, adds that directory to the loadpath, generates autoload annotations, and modify your dotemacs file. If you want to give it a try have a look at my repo. With all these factors pertaining to the sovereignty of. Emacs and plugins closed ask question asked 4 years. Chocolatey is software management automation for windows that wraps installers, executables, zips, and scripts into compiled packages.

Along with having the best name, the ratpoison window manager is minimal and mouseless and even has a nice info page, but its default escape key, controlt is the transpose key in emacs. The plugins can be installed manually, or managed through a plugin manager. The plugin manager provides some classical features like updating and disabling the plugins. Jdee the jdee is an addon software package that turns emacs into a comprehensive system for creating, editing, debugging, and documenting java applications.

1423 1505 1518 833 542 1108 277 1558 1571 919 681 111 1103 1078 1665 210 173 897 1305 24 1131 740 1348 1196 683 1165 950 397 1119 311 988 1329 614 1066 511 749 1128 1222 891